Richard Opalka wrote:
> -1
>
> Using versioned jars in AS is road to maintainance hell IMHO :(
> Note that there are some shell scripts in AS/bin
> and many !/META-INF/MANIFEST.MF/Class-Path entries
> in many jars referencing distribution jars.
> And these scripts and jars usually have different lifecycle
> (coming from different projects) than AS has.
>
> Rio
>   
In general, I disagree.  NOT having the versioned jars makes things 
harder, especially for our users and support staff.

We should be able to use Maven's filtering feature to automatically 
build the scripts with correct jar references, right?
